Best Naked Motorcycle of 2024: KTM 1390 Super Duke

Fri, 20 Dec 2024

The 1290 Super Duke was already a ridiculous motorcycle with the amount of power it had, all wrapped up in a fairing-less package. I thought we had reached peak levels of power, torque, and displacement – especially in naked bikes – and the industry would shift its attention towards electronics to make it all manageable. But then KTM went and threw the playbook out the window with this, the 1390 Super Duke.

2025 Ducati DesertX Discovery – First Look

Thu, 27 Jun 2024

Adventure-ready variant priced at $19,995 Ducati announced a new DesertX variant that comes standard with a number of accessories to make it more adventure-ready. With an MSRP of $19,995, the 2025 Ducati DesertX Discovery offers a middle-ground between the $17,995 baseline DesertX and the more hardcore $22,995 DesertX Rally. The DesertX Discovery comes standard with reinforced handguards, engine guards, a radiator grill, water pump protection, and a beefier bash plate than the standard DesertX.

Gold Rush

Tue, 27 Nov 2012

Spotted at this year's Motorcycle Live. The 'net is awash with gold-wrapped and horrendously painted supercars, often sporting Middle-Eastern numberplates but this S1000RR isn't an Arab creation. Nope, it's a one-off paintjob by BMW for the 2012 Olympics, where BMW supplied cars and bikes to ferry around VIPs.
